Problema con un Custom Controls
Publicado por Sergio (1 intervención) el 12/09/2003 18:57:01
Tengo un problema al crear un CustomControl. La idea es expandir la funcionalidad de un Textbox, heredando de esta clase, agregandole un Label y un RequiredFieldValidator.
Public Class MiTextBox : Inherits TextBox : Implements INamingContainer
Private m_ReqFieldVal As RequiredFieldValidator
....
Protected Overrides Sub CreateChildControls()
...
m_ReqFieldVal .ControlToValidate = Me.ID
Me.Controls.Add(m_ReqFieldVal )
End Sub
....
y en el Operador new creo los Objetos (ReqFieldVal y el Label)
En tiempo de diseño se ve OK, pero en runtime dice que el Objeto a controlar por el ReqFieldVal(Pasado en ControlToValidate ) no existe y se supone que es el ID del Textbox(Mi nueva Clase).
Que estoy haciendo mal? O como puedo llegar a lo mismo pero de otra forma?
Gracias desde ya
Public Class MiTextBox : Inherits TextBox : Implements INamingContainer
Private m_ReqFieldVal As RequiredFieldValidator
....
Protected Overrides Sub CreateChildControls()
...
m_ReqFieldVal .ControlToValidate = Me.ID
Me.Controls.Add(m_ReqFieldVal )
End Sub
....
y en el Operador new creo los Objetos (ReqFieldVal y el Label)
En tiempo de diseño se ve OK, pero en runtime dice que el Objeto a controlar por el ReqFieldVal(Pasado en ControlToValidate ) no existe y se supone que es el ID del Textbox(Mi nueva Clase).
Que estoy haciendo mal? O como puedo llegar a lo mismo pero de otra forma?
Gracias desde ya
Valora esta pregunta


0